Virtual Reality (VR) head‑mounted displays (HMDs) are no longer confined to gaming; they are now instrumental in professional training, simulation, and collaborative environments. Designed for industrial, medical, and educational applications, next‑generation VR HMDs offer high‑resolution displays, expanded field‑of‑view, and 6‑degrees‑of‑freedom tracking—all critical features for immersive, hands‑on training experiences. These devices allow professionals to simulate complex tasks—from surgical procedures to equipment maintenance—in a controlled, risk‑free virtual environment.
